Output 881b688c6b71f6c54b7a1979a64b82792c9e59a734f11a6cca54fd6c4b5d9971:0

value
12193782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4460cee5a513693905e3c0818cd49c12e97ec7 OP_EQUAL
address
3MxFr8MzPyUMRQvKYCJs8694pnzNrq73f4
transaction
881b688c6b71f6c54b7a1979a64b82792c9e59a734f11a6cca54fd6c4b5d9971
confirmations
373374
spent
true